Paid Teaching Placement Incentives for Final Stage Students

New Initiative for Future Teachers

A significant announcement has come from state government officials regarding a new scheme to boost teacher recruitment. Student teachers completing their final placements will receive financial incentives to encourage their entry into the teaching profession.

Details of the Scheme

  • Incentive of $5000 for final 10-week placement
  • Targeted at students in tertiary education
  • Intended to tackle the teacher shortage in Queensland

Benefits to Students and Education System

This initiative aims to make the transition to teaching smoother for student teachers, ensuring they are supported financially during their critical final weeks in education programs. It is anticipated that this incentive will attract more individuals to the teaching profession, ultimately enhancing the quality of education in the region.
